- The distance between Frankfort, Ky, Usa and Mutsu, Japan is approximately 10,030 km or 6,233 mi.
- To reach Frankfort, Ky in this distance one would set out from Mutsu bearing 34.7°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Frankfort, Ky bearing 147.1° or SSE .
- Frankfort, Ky has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Mutsu has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Frankfort, Ky is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Mutsu is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 3 °C (5.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.7 °C (3.1°F) more in Frankfort, Ky.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 217 mm (8.5 in) less which is equivalent to 217 l/m² (5.33 US gal/ft²) or 2,170,000 l/ha (231,987 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.3° higher in Frankfort, Ky than in Mutsu.
